Israel: 40 dead, over 700 injured amid Hamas rocket attack

Tel Aviv, Oct 7: The number of fatalities in Israel resulting from the Hamas rocket attack increased to 40, as reported by The Times of Israel on Saturday, with information sourced from the Magen David Adom emergency service.

Furthermore, more than 700 individuals sustained injuries, with the Health Ministry reporting that 779 people have been admitted to hospitals.

This occurred following a series of rocket strikes hitting southern and central Israel, following a “surprise attack” initiated by Hamas on Saturday morning.

According to The Times of Israel, terrorist groups from Gaza have managed to infiltrate several communities in the southern region of the country.

Hamas has asserted that they have taken five IDF soldiers as hostages, though the IDF has not yet commented on this claim.

The Jerusalem Post stated that Hamas terror chief Mohammed Deif demanded a full-scale assault on Israel.

Prime Minister Benjamin Netanyahu declared that Israel is “at war” and that they will “win it” in his initial response to the ‘surprise strike’.

“We are at war, not in an operation or in rounds, but at war. This morning, Hamas launched a murderous surprise attack against the State of Israel and its citizens. We have been in this since the early morning hours. I convened the heads of the security establishment and ordered, first of all, to clear out the communities that have been infiltrated by terrorists. This currently is being carried out,” Netanyahu said in a video statement.

Meanwhile, numerous global leaders have expressed their condemnation of the heinous assault on Israel carried out by Hamas terrorists.

Following the infiltration by Hamas fighters and missile attacks from Gaza, Israel has officially declared a state of war in the nation.

In response to the unexpected attack by Hamas on Israel, the Israel Defense Forces (IDF) initiated “Operation Iron Swords,” as reported by The Times of Israel. As part of this operation, the IDF is striking Hamas targets in Gaza.

As reported by The Times of Israel, the Israeli military is engaged in combat with Hamas militants at various locations in southern Israel along the Gaza Strip border. These areas include Kfar Aza, Sderot, Sufa, Nahal Oz, Magen, Be’eri, and the Re’im military base.
